Greetings Group! I'm a new owner of a 1999 SSE. It is loaded with every option available and in mint condition. It has about 100,000 miles on it and the UIM and fuel regulator were replaced at 36,000. I will probably be doing a preventative UIM replacement with APN manifold and LIM gaskets. Can anyone tell me the difference between GM'* Service Manual and their Unit Repair Manual. I will be looking to purchase manuals for the car and have seen both listed. Thanks.
